Decades later, The Simpsons ’ commentary on entertainment has proven eerily prescient. The show satirized celebrity cameos as shallow validation long before the rise of the influencer. It mocked reality TV (“The Simpsons Spin-Off Showcase,” Season 8) before the genre exploded. Most famously, it predicted a Trump presidency, Disney’s acquisition of 20th Century Fox (with a “Fox inherited by Disney” gag), and even the smartwatch—all as logical extensions of a world where media content colonizes every waking moment.
